athenian200 618fa768c8 Issue #1757 - Reinstate "dom.details_element.enabled" preference
The removal of this preference was botched, all other surrounding plumbing changes appear to be working okay. The ability to use prefs to control this stylesheet might be useful in the future, so perhaps this is one of those "if it ain't broke, don't fix it" bugs where leaving well enough alone in the first place would have been the best choice.
